Read moreการได้เห็นน้องกล้วยไม้ป่าออกดอกถือเป็นช่วงเวลาที่น่าตื่นเต้นและเต็มไปด้วยความสุขมากๆ สำหรับคนรักต้นไม้เหมือนกันกับผม ผมพบว่าดอกเล็กๆ ที่มีกลิ่นหอมอ่อนๆ นี้ช่วยเพิ่มความสดชื่นให้กับบ้านได้อย่างไม่น่าเชื่อ ในการดูแลกล้วยไม้ป่าให้สามารถออกดอกได้อย่างสวยงามนั้น ผมมักจะเน้นเรื่องสภาพแวดล้อมที่ปลูก เช่น การจัดวางในที่ที่มีแสงแดดรำไร ไม่โดนแสงแรงจ้าเกินไป มีการระบายน้ำดี เพื่อป้องกันรากเน่า และให้ปุ๋ยบ้างในช่วงที่ต้นไม้กำลังเจริญเติบโต รวมถึงให้ความชุ่มชื้นอย่างเหมาะสมแต่ไม่แฉะจนเกินไป นอกจากนี้ การสังเกตความเปลี่ยนแปลงของใบหรือก้านดอกอย่างใกล้ชิด จะช่วยให้เรารู้ว่าพืชได้รับการดูแลถูกต้องหรือไม่ และสามารถปรับเปลี่ยนได้ทันเวลา กล้วยไม้ป่าบางชนิดต้องการเวลาปรับตัวและดูแลอย่างตั้งใจ แต่ผลลัพธ์เมื่อดอกบานกับกลิ่นหอมอ่อนๆ นั้นชื่นใจและคุ้มค่ามาก สำหรับผู้ที่ต้องการเริ่มต้นปลูกกล้วยไม้ป่า แนะนำให้ศึกษาเกี่ยวกับสายพันธุ์ที่เหมาะสมกับสภาพท้องถิ่น และทดลองปลูกในกระถางที่มีวัสดุระบายอากาศดี เช่น กาบมะพร้าวหรือเปลือกไม้ เพื่อจำลองสภาพแวดล้อมธรรมชาติของต้นไม้ การบันทึกการเปลี่ยนแปลงและประสบการณ์ตรงจะช่วยให้เราเก็บข้อมูลและพัฒนาการดูแลดอกไม้ของเราให้สวยงามมากขึ้นเรื่อยๆ การได้เห็นน้องกล้วยไม้ป่าออกดอกพร้อมกลิ่นหอมอ่อนๆ แบบนี้ คือความภาคภูมิใจเล็กๆ ที่มอบความสุขใจทุกครั้งที่ได้ชมและสัมผัสครับ
